Pembroke Arms in Wilton is seeking a Chef de Partie to join our kitchen team.

You will work closely with Head Chef and Sous Chef, delivering consistent, honest food while building your own skills in a friendly pub setting.

We offer a respectful kitchen, no split shifts, flexible patterns, paid overtime, uniform provided, and a clear promotion pathway with training from within; you'll grow with us as we continue to evolve.

How to prepare for a job interview at Pembroke Arms

Show Your People Skills

In hospitality, customer service is everything! Be ready to showcase examples of how you've engaged with customers positively. Maybe you turned a tough situation around or went that extra mile for a guest—let’s hear those stories!

Know Your Menu Inside Out

Expect some technical questions about food and drink, especially if you're applying for a kitchen or service role. Brush up on the menu items, including ingredients and any potential allergens. If you’ve got any favourite dishes or cocktails, have a little something prepared to discuss, too!

Demonstrate Your Team Spirit

Hospitality thrives on teamwork, so think of examples where you've worked well with others in a fast-paced environment. Be prepared to discuss what makes a great team member and how you contribute to a positive working vibe. They’re looking for that 'good fit!'

Get Ready for a Practical Test

In full-time food service roles, don’t be surprised if they want to see your skills in action. Whether it's serving a table or prepping a dish, be mentally prepared for a practical test during the interview. Practice makes perfect—a little dry run with friends could give you the edge!
